Transaction 58a2a5bf94d1b25170a3ee7920a67fc4c561575dbf9a4f92690123bc5c97705f
1 Input
1 Output
-
58a2a5bf94d1b25170a3ee7920a67fc4c561575dbf9a4f92690123bc5c97705f:0
- value
- 105007128
- script pubkey
- OP_0 OP_PUSHBYTES_20 650f5624e302b55fe3151a9ae9dce3e2f7c20375
- address
- bc1qv584vf8rq264lcc4r2dwnh8rutmuyqm43h0m2v